Subject: [PATCH] make-dist fixes and clean-ups

Hi,
I've created a script which automatically builds Debian packages from
a distribution tarball generated from make-dist.
I think it is going further than just bootstraping from a CVS
checkout.
Hence, I had to make the following changes to make-dist.
Cheers,
--- ChangeLog.orig 2005-04-29 22:07:02.000000000 +0200
+++ ChangeLog 2005-04-30 10:37:44.206768056 +0200
@@ -1,3 +1,10 @@
+2005-04-29 Jérôme Marant <jerome@marant.org>
+
+ * make-dist: Remove any reference to makefile.nt and
+ makefile.def.
+ Properly install etc subdirectories.
+ Do not remove ldefs-boot.el.
+
2005-04-23 Andreas Schwab <schwab@suse.de>
* configure.in: Remove duplicate match for powerpc configuration.
